Patrick Bridges Obituary

Patrick Bridges
10/02/1971 - 02/19/2025
It is with heavy hearts that we announce the passing of Patrick Carlisle Bridges, a beloved husband, son, brother, uncle, and friend to many people. He joined his mother (Patricia Ruth Webb Bridges) in heaven Feb.19, 2025.

Patrick was born on Oct. 2, 1971 in Houston, Texas and by the grace of God, he was adopted by Jerry & Patricia Bridges 10 days later. He was proud to be their son, and later he became the proud big brother to his adopted sisters Kelli Elizabeth, and Elizabeth Suzanne. He thanked God nightly for the family and friends God had blessed him with. Patrick knew in his heart that he could not have a better childhood, family, grandparents, or friends. Patrick Carlisle looked up to Jerry, his father and friend, as the man he strove to become. Patrick was thankful he was able to spend the last years growing closer to his family and spending extended time with both his parents.

He graduated from Memorial High School, class of 1990, and then took the road less traveled. He soaked up knowledge like a sponge, becoming an expert in the audio/video fields, scuba diving, and having a "blast" running his firearms businesses. He also reached Vice-President standing with several construction and steel corporations. His dream was to open a scuba diving and tour boat business one day. He and a dear friend and fellow dive enthusiast made the dream a reality on Isla Mujeres, Mexico. Adventure Tours was born, and has been in business for over 5 years.

Patrick Carlisle's passing will leave a huge hole in all of our lives. His friends and family will never be the same, now that they are without him. He is survived by his wife Melissa April Williams, his father Jerry Guinn, sisters Kelli Elizabeth Woodruff (Michael Woodruff and daughter Sophie), and Elizabeth Suzanne Bridges. He will be missed by his close friends Jason Prentice, Vladimir Hernandez, Kay Carlisle, Jason Carlisle, and Justin Carlisle, among many other friends and family both in Houston and Isla Mujeres, Mexico. He was preceded in death by his mother, Patricia Ruth Webb Bridges.

We will be honoring his memory on Saturday, March 29, at 1:00pm at Chapelwood UMC, 11140 Greenbay Street, Houston, TX 77024. The family will be receiving visitors at the church immediately following the service. Patrick's wish is to have his ashes spread in Isla Mujeres, Mexico.

One of the most beautiful days I shared with Patrick was about ten years ago, when we were looking for a shipwreck northeast of Isla Mujeres-a wreck few people even knew about back then. We had a rough location, but nothing was certain. The captain started searching, and once we thought we had found it, the current was incredibly strong-pulling hard in open, unfamiliar water.

We needed to anchor the boat, or we´d be swept away. Without hesitation, Patrick stood at the edge of the boat, smiling, holding the anchor between his legs, wrapping his arms around it like it was a friend-and then he simply let himself fall into the sea. Just like that.

I couldn´t believe what I was seeing.

After that day, I never saw Patrick the same way again. He was fearless. He was joy. He was the best diver I´ve ever known. And the best friend. I miss him so much.
